RESOLUTION NO, 732
A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Y CDUNCfL OF THE CITY OF CARLSBAD, ENDORSJHG A LEGISLATIVE PROGRAM TO ApdiEND THX MAYO-BREED FORMULA AS PROPOSED JB ASSEmLY BILL 1320,
WHEREAS, true State highway needs for the Southern Counties group,
based on the urgency of traffic demands and the provision of equal state4kide
traffic service, are in excess of 60 percent of the State-wide totalj and
WHEREAS, the existing critical traffic congestion, accidents and fatalities
in the Southern area must be immediately alleviated; and
WHEREAS, the future economic and socialogical growth and development
of the 13 Southern Counties is dependent on the construction of an adequate
highway and freeway system; and
WHEREAS, based on the pertinent indices of population, vehicle registra-
tion, and assessed evaluation, the 13 Southern Counties provide in excess of
60 percent of the Stake-wide highway revenue; and
WHEREAS, the antiquated Mayo-Breed Formula allocates ady 55 percent
of the State-wide Highway and Freeway Construcaion Funds to the South which
curtails the budgeting of urgently needed projects and eliminates a program
of equitable future facilities in this area;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ED, that the City Council of the
City of Carlsbad endorses a legislative program to amend the Mayor-Breed
Formula as proposed in Assembly Bill 1320 to provide a minimum of 60
percent of the State Highway Construction Funds to the South,
PASSED, APPROVED APJD ADOPTED at a regular meeting of the City
Counkil held on the 21st day of &larch, 1961, by the following vote, to wit:
AYES: Councilmen Guevara, Bierce, Sonnernan, McPherson and La Roche
NOES: None
ABSENT: None
